Programmable Springs on Nanoscale: Magnetic Picosprings Usher in New Era of Micromanipulation

Researchers at the Chemnitz University of Technology, the Shenzhen Institute of Advanced Technology of the Chinese Academy of Sciences, and the Leibniz IFW Dresden have developed controllable springs at arbitrary chosen locations within soft three-dimensional structures. These “picosprings” have large and adjustable compliancy and can be remotely controlled through magnetic fields, allowing for articulated motion in microbots and measuring forces in interactions with cells.

Self-Assembled Magnetic Nanoparticles May Enhance Anticancer Drug Nintedanib

Last year, an APTES monolayer covering self-assembled magnetic nanospheres for controlled drug delivery of the anticancer drug, Nintedanib, was downloaded 4,458 times, according to a joint research study from Chemnitz University of Technology and Shivaji University (India). This places the publication in the top ten most accessed papers in Nature’s peer-reviewed magazine Scientific Reports.
